Transaction 2324286f21e154bc50dfc048785c94ccfbce1f8c50133e33839cdf877cc50045

1 Input
2 Outputs
  • 2324286f21e154bc50dfc048785c94ccfbce1f8c50133e33839cdf877cc50045:0
  • value  52889
    address  2N5sNsBUNJKpjiUjXNFLgcjA6Xe7yv2VxhX
  • 2324286f21e154bc50dfc048785c94ccfbce1f8c50133e33839cdf877cc50045:1
  • value  4270085559
    address  2MzK4EENBYriQpPxEtwVKZEPAD5sTi3gC1k